Professor Gianluca Rompianesi is a highly experienced consultant surgeon specialising in hepatobiliary, pancreatic, transplant and robotic surgery. With over 15 years of international clinical and academic experience, including clinical fellowships at Royal Free Hospital (London), Oxford University Hospital, Royal Infirmary of Edinburgh and Guy's and St. Thomas' Hospital (London), he offers expert care in complex liver, pancreas, and biliary conditions, including cancer surgery, transplantation, and advanced minimally invasive procedures.
He holds dual fellowships from the European Board of Surgery in both Hepato-Bilio-Pancreatic Surgery and Transplantation, and is a Fellow of the American College of Surgeons. Mr Rompianesi has particular expertise in robotic HPB surgery and living donor kidney transplantation, and currently leads the Living Donor Transplantation Programme at Federico II University Hospital in Naples, Italy, where he is also Assistant Professor of Surgery.
Previously a Senior Clinical Lecturer at the University of Oxford, he maintains a strong academic profile, with over 150 peer-reviewed publications and multiple international awards for clinical research and surgical innovation. He is a board member of the European Society for Organ Transplantation and sits on editorial boards for leading surgical journals.
